Grill Removal Service in Charlotte, NC
Grill removal services involve safely and efficiently taking out existing outdoor grills, whether they are built-in, freestanding, or part of a larger outdoor cooking area. This type of project typically covers residential properties where homeowners want to remove outdated, damaged, or unwanted grills to make space for new installations or to improve outdoor aesthetics. Property owners usually seek this service to eliminate clutter, address safety concerns, or prepare the area for other landscaping or construction projects.
Before requesting grill removal, property owners should consider the type and material of the grill, as different materials may require specific removal techniques. It's also helpful to understand any potential disposal or recycling options for the old equipment and whether any structural modifications are necessary after removal. Clarifying these details ensures the process proceeds smoothly and aligns with the overall outdoor space plans.

Grill Removal Service Questions
What types of grills can be removed? Any built-in or freestanding grill can be removed, including gas, charcoal, and electric models.
Is professional removal necessary? Yes, professional removal ensures safe and proper disposal of the grill and any associated materials.
What should be done with the area after removal? The area can be cleaned, repaired, or prepared for new installation or landscaping as needed.
Are there any permits required for grill removal? Permit requirements vary; it’s best to check local regulations to determine if permits are needed for removal or disposal.
